How can investors protect themselves from losses during a flash crash in the cryptocurrency market?

What strategies can investors employ to safeguard their investments and minimize losses in the event of a sudden and significant drop in cryptocurrency prices?

3 answers
- One strategy that investors can use to protect themselves during a flash crash in the cryptocurrency market is setting stop-loss orders. By setting a stop-loss order, investors can automatically sell their cryptocurrency holdings if the price drops below a certain level. This can help limit potential losses and prevent further decline in value. Additionally, diversifying investments across different cryptocurrencies and other asset classes can also help mitigate risk during a flash crash. By spreading investments, investors can reduce their exposure to a single cryptocurrency and minimize the impact of a sudden price drop. It's also important for investors to stay informed about market trends and news that may impact cryptocurrency prices. By staying up-to-date, investors can make more informed decisions and react quickly to market changes.

- During a flash crash in the cryptocurrency market, it's crucial for investors to remain calm and avoid making impulsive decisions. Panic selling can often lead to significant losses, as prices may quickly rebound after a flash crash. Instead, investors should consider taking a long-term perspective and focus on the fundamentals of the cryptocurrencies they hold. Conducting thorough research and analysis can help investors identify strong projects with solid fundamentals, which are more likely to recover from a flash crash. Additionally, utilizing risk management techniques such as setting a predetermined investment budget and sticking to it can help protect investors from excessive losses.
